Is there a way to list all .DS_Store files for selective deletion?

I routinely run VirusBarrier X6 antivirus software. Every time I do, it gets hung up on a single .DS_Store file for days on end, and I have no way to ascertain where the file is located. I understand that .DS_Store files are hidden and in every folder, so I was wondering if there was a way to list all of them via Spotlight or a Terminal command line. Whenever VirusBarrier has been hung up on a system file in the past, it's been freakishly large. I figured if I could list and sort all of the .DS_Store files, it might help me to pinpoint the one responsible for the hang-up. I know about the Terminal command to show all hidden files, but I do not know how to view them all together in a sortable list by size.


I am also aware of the Terminal command that deletes all .DS_Store files on your computer, but I've read that it may lead to catastrophic results. I'm not looking to cripple my computer over a virus software hang-up.
